4 Best colleges for Remote Sensing in Missouri

Below is a list of best universities in Missouri ranked based on their research performance in Remote Sensing. A graph of 19K citations received by 470 academic papers made by 4 universities in Missouri was used to calculate publications' ratings, which then were adjusted for release dates and added to final scores.

We don't distinguish between undergraduate and graduate programs nor do we adjust for current majors offered. You can find information about granted degrees on a university page but always double-check with the university website.
